Bismuth Specimen Group
1 1/4 in. (55.3 grams total, 30-33 mm).
Comprising two hopper crystals exhibiting stairstep crystal structure and iridescent colours. [2, No Reserve]
Provenance
From a Cambridgeshire, UK, collection.
